Frequently Asked Questions about 3 Bedroom Milwaukee River Parkway Apartments

What is the Cheapest apartment in Milwaukee River Parkway with 3 Bedroom?

Currently the most affordable 3 Bedroom in Milwaukee River Parkway is at Glen Courts Apartments listed at $1,109.

How much is the average rent for a 3 Bedroom Milwaukee River Parkway Apartment?

The average rent for a 3 Bedroom Apartment in Milwaukee River Parkway is $3,153.

What is the largest available 3 Bedroom Milwaukee River Parkway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in Milwaukee River Parkway is a 2,071 square feet unit starting from $3,919 at LightHorse 4041.

What is the average size for Milwaukee River Parkway 3 Bedroom Apartments for rent?

The average size for a 3 Bedroom rental in Milwaukee River Parkway is currently 1,200 sq ft.
